Subject: [PATCH 6/7] ARM: Exynos: remove static io-remapping of mct registers for Exynos5
Date: Mon, 18 Feb 2013 13:43:44 +0530 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<1361175225-19282-7-git-send-email-thomas.abraham@linaro.org>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1361175225-19282-1-git-send-email-thomas.abraham@linaro.org>
With device tree support enabled for MCT controller, the staticio-remapping
of the MCT controller address space is removed for Exynos5 platforms (which
supports only device tree based boot).
Cc: Changhwan Youn <chaos.youn@samsung.com>
Signed-off-by: Thomas Abraham <thomas.abraham@linaro.org>
Reviewed-by: Stephen Warren <swarren@nvidia.com>
---
arch/arm/mach-exynos/common.c | 5 -----
arch/arm/mach-exynos/include/mach/map.h | 1 -
2 files changed, 0 insertions(+), 6 deletions(-)
diff --git a/arch/arm/mach-exynos/common.c b/arch/arm/mach-exynos/common.c
index 4ce342e..3b6527b 100644
--- a/arch/arm/mach-exynos/common.c
+++ b/arch/arm/mach-exynos/common.c
@@ -283,11 +283,6 @@ static struct map_desc exynos5_iodesc[] __initdata = {
.length = SZ_4K,
.type = MT_DEVICE,
}, {
- .virtual = (unsigned long)S5P_VA_SYSTIMER,
- .pfn = __phys_to_pfn(EXYNOS5_PA_SYSTIMER),
- .length = SZ_4K,
- .type = MT_DEVICE,
- }, {
.virtual = (unsigned long)S5P_VA_SYSRAM,
.pfn = __phys_to_pfn(EXYNOS5_PA_SYSRAM),
.length = SZ_4K,
diff --git a/arch/arm/mach-exynos/include/mach/map.h b/arch/arm/mach-exynos/include/mach/map.h
index b8ea67e..99e0a79 100644
--- a/arch/arm/mach-exynos/include/mach/map.h
+++ b/arch/arm/mach-exynos/include/mach/map.h
@@ -68,7 +68,6 @@
#define EXYNOS5_PA_CMU 0x10010000
#define EXYNOS4_PA_SYSTIMER 0x10050000
-#define EXYNOS5_PA_SYSTIMER 0x101C0000
#define EXYNOS4_PA_WATCHDOG 0x10060000
#define EXYNOS5_PA_WATCHDOG 0x101D0000
